Overlooking the Power of Tax-Advantaged Accounts


It's unusual how typically high earners neglect the full power of tax-advantaged accounts beyond the traditional 401(k). Health Savings Accounts (HSAs), for instance, offer triple tax benefits-- payments are tax-deductible, development is tax-free, and withdrawals for certified costs are likewise tax-free. HSAs are not just for medical expenditures; they can function as a stealth retirement account when used purposefully.


Similarly, backdoor Roth IRAs are underutilized tools for high-income earners who phase out of typical Roth payments. With mindful control, this strategy allows for significant long-term, tax-free development. Leveraging these tools requires foresight and a clear understanding of IRS regulations, but the payoff can be remarkable over time.


The Importance of Managing Investment Income


High-earners frequently generate substantial investment revenue, however not all financial investment earnings is taxed just as. Certified returns and long-term resources gains appreciate reduced tax obligation rates, while interest revenue and temporary gains can set off a lot greater taxes. Without a strategy in place, people can inadvertently push themselves right into higher tax obligation brackets or cause unpleasant surprises like the Net Investment Income Tax (NIIT).


Tax-loss harvesting, property location strategies, and calculated source rebalancing are techniques that can decrease these problems. Missing the Charitable Giving Advantages


Charitable giving is commonly seen with a purely altruistic lens, yet it's also a powerful tax obligation preparation tool when done thoughtfully. As opposed to simply composing checks, high-earners can make use of strategies like contributing valued securities or setting up donor-advised funds (DAFs). These techniques not just amplify the charitable effect but additionally provide improved tax benefits.


Contributing valued properties, as an example, allows the donor to prevent paying funding gains tax obligations while still asserting a philanthropic reduction. It's a win-win, yet lots of wealthy people leave these advantages untapped as a result of absence of recognition or poor timing.


Overlooking State and Local Tax Optimization


It's not simply government tax obligations that need interest. High-earners usually encounter substantial state and neighborhood tax obligation (SALT) obligations, particularly in high-tax states. The SALT deduction cap has actually made this a a lot more important problem, limiting the deductibility of state and regional tax obligations on government returns.


Moving techniques, investing in municipal bonds, and developing residency in tax-friendly states are advanced relocations that may be appropriate relying on private situations. Estate Planning: The Silent Tax Saver


While estate preparation is often related to riches transfer after fatality, its tax benefits during life are often ignored. Annual gifting, leveraging life time exemptions, and establishing irrevocable trust funds are all techniques that can reduce both estate and earnings tax obligations.


A robust estate strategy not only makes sure that possessions are passed on successfully however can additionally result in substantial tax obligation cost savings today. Waiting till later on in life to think about estate preparation misses out on the chance to carry out approaches that require time to develop and supply optimal advantages.
